A write-up of a concerned individual by name Seketouzo Angami, Kohima was read in Eastern Mirror dated 21-11-2019 in the ‘Readers’ Mirror – Views and Reviews’ column under the heading “Corruption in Nagaland University”. The issue refers to the recruitment process for the post of Associate Professor in the Department of Tenyidie, Nagaland University. The writer had stated, “The interesting thing about this particular advertisement is that several corrigenda were made and even the area of specialisation was inserted unnecessarily to accommodate a particular predetermined candidate. While many senior Ph.D. holders applied, only one candidate was shortlisted and the rest of the applicants were rejected. It is very sad that the highest Institute of Education in the state would resort to this kind of corruption” questioning my academic credibility, personal integrity and trust in the reliability of the people holding concerned responsibility(ies).

As the content amounts to favouritism and manipulation, I seek clarification from the writer Seketouzo Angami, Kohima as well as Nagaland University authority on their respective stand at the earliest through this column.
Dr. Kevizonuo Kuolie
